5 <link rel="stylesheet" href="styles.css"> |
5 <link rel="stylesheet" href="styles.css"> |
6 </head> |
6 </head> |
7 <body> |
7 <body> |
8 <a NAME="top" ID="top"></a> |
8 <a NAME="top" ID="top"></a> |
9 <h1>eric7.SqlBrowser.SqlConnectionWidget</h1> |
9 <h1>eric7.SqlBrowser.SqlConnectionWidget</h1> |
10 |
|
11 <p> |
10 <p> |
12 Module implementing a widget showing the SQL connections. |
11 Module implementing a widget showing the SQL connections. |
13 </p> |
12 </p> |
|
13 |
14 <h3>Global Attributes</h3> |
14 <h3>Global Attributes</h3> |
15 |
15 <table> |
16 <table> |
16 <tr><td>None</td></tr> |
17 <tr><td>None</td></tr> |
17 </table> |
18 </table> |
18 |
19 <h3>Classes</h3> |
19 <h3>Classes</h3> |
20 |
20 <table> |
21 <table> |
|
22 |
|
23 <tr> |
21 <tr> |
24 <td><a href="#SqlConnectionWidget">SqlConnectionWidget</a></td> |
22 <td><a href="#SqlConnectionWidget">SqlConnectionWidget</a></td> |
25 <td>Class implementing a widget showing the SQL connections.</td> |
23 <td>Class implementing a widget showing the SQL connections.</td> |
26 </tr> |
24 </tr> |
27 </table> |
25 </table> |
|
26 |
28 <h3>Functions</h3> |
27 <h3>Functions</h3> |
29 |
28 <table> |
30 <table> |
29 <tr><td>None</td></tr> |
31 <tr><td>None</td></tr> |
30 </table> |
32 </table> |
31 |
33 <hr /> |
32 <hr /> |
34 <hr /> |
33 <hr /> |
35 <a NAME="SqlConnectionWidget" ID="SqlConnectionWidget"></a> |
34 <a NAME="SqlConnectionWidget" ID="SqlConnectionWidget"></a> |
36 <h2>SqlConnectionWidget</h2> |
35 <h2>SqlConnectionWidget</h2> |
37 |
|
38 <p> |
36 <p> |
39 Class implementing a widget showing the SQL connections. |
37 Class implementing a widget showing the SQL connections. |
40 </p> |
38 </p> |
|
39 |
41 <h3>Signals</h3> |
40 <h3>Signals</h3> |
42 <dl> |
41 <dl> |
43 |
42 |
44 <dt>cleared()</dt> |
43 <dt>cleared()</dt> |
45 <dd> |
44 <dd> |
56 </dd> |
55 </dd> |
57 </dl> |
56 </dl> |
58 <h3>Derived from</h3> |
57 <h3>Derived from</h3> |
59 QWidget |
58 QWidget |
60 <h3>Class Attributes</h3> |
59 <h3>Class Attributes</h3> |
61 |
60 <table> |
62 <table> |
61 <tr><td>None</td></tr> |
63 <tr><td>None</td></tr> |
62 </table> |
64 </table> |
63 |
65 <h3>Class Methods</h3> |
64 <h3>Class Methods</h3> |
66 |
65 <table> |
67 <table> |
66 <tr><td>None</td></tr> |
68 <tr><td>None</td></tr> |
67 </table> |
69 </table> |
68 |
70 <h3>Methods</h3> |
69 <h3>Methods</h3> |
71 |
70 <table> |
72 <table> |
|
73 |
|
74 <tr> |
71 <tr> |
75 <td><a href="#SqlConnectionWidget.__init__">SqlConnectionWidget</a></td> |
72 <td><a href="#SqlConnectionWidget.__init__">SqlConnectionWidget</a></td> |
76 <td>Constructor</td> |
73 <td>Constructor</td> |
77 </tr> |
74 </tr> |
78 <tr> |
75 <tr> |
106 <tr> |
103 <tr> |
107 <td><a href="#SqlConnectionWidget.showSchema">showSchema</a></td> |
104 <td><a href="#SqlConnectionWidget.showSchema">showSchema</a></td> |
108 <td>Public slot to show schema data of a database.</td> |
105 <td>Public slot to show schema data of a database.</td> |
109 </tr> |
106 </tr> |
110 </table> |
107 </table> |
|
108 |
111 <h3>Static Methods</h3> |
109 <h3>Static Methods</h3> |
112 |
110 <table> |
113 <table> |
111 <tr><td>None</td></tr> |
114 <tr><td>None</td></tr> |
112 </table> |
115 </table> |
113 |
116 |
114 |
117 <a NAME="SqlConnectionWidget.__init__" ID="SqlConnectionWidget.__init__"></a> |
115 <a NAME="SqlConnectionWidget.__init__" ID="SqlConnectionWidget.__init__"></a> |
118 <h4>SqlConnectionWidget (Constructor)</h4> |
116 <h4>SqlConnectionWidget (Constructor)</h4> |
119 <b>SqlConnectionWidget</b>(<i>parent=None</i>) |
117 <b>SqlConnectionWidget</b>(<i>parent=None</i>) |
120 |
|
121 <p> |
118 <p> |
122 Constructor |
119 Constructor |
123 </p> |
120 </p> |
|
121 |
124 <dl> |
122 <dl> |
125 |
123 |
126 <dt><i>parent</i> (QWidget)</dt> |
124 <dt><i>parent</i> (QWidget)</dt> |
127 <dd> |
125 <dd> |
128 reference to the parent widget |
126 reference to the parent widget |
129 </dd> |
127 </dd> |
130 </dl> |
128 </dl> |
131 <a NAME="SqlConnectionWidget.__currentItemChanged" ID="SqlConnectionWidget.__currentItemChanged"></a> |
129 <a NAME="SqlConnectionWidget.__currentItemChanged" ID="SqlConnectionWidget.__currentItemChanged"></a> |
132 <h4>SqlConnectionWidget.__currentItemChanged</h4> |
130 <h4>SqlConnectionWidget.__currentItemChanged</h4> |
133 <b>__currentItemChanged</b>(<i>current, previous</i>) |
131 <b>__currentItemChanged</b>(<i>current, previous</i>) |
134 |
|
135 <p> |
132 <p> |
136 Private slot handling a change of the current item. |
133 Private slot handling a change of the current item. |
137 </p> |
134 </p> |
|
135 |
138 <dl> |
136 <dl> |
139 |
137 |
140 <dt><i>current</i> (QTreeWidgetItem)</dt> |
138 <dt><i>current</i> (QTreeWidgetItem)</dt> |
141 <dd> |
139 <dd> |
142 reference to the new current item |
140 reference to the new current item |
147 </dd> |
145 </dd> |
148 </dl> |
146 </dl> |
149 <a NAME="SqlConnectionWidget.__dbCaption" ID="SqlConnectionWidget.__dbCaption"></a> |
147 <a NAME="SqlConnectionWidget.__dbCaption" ID="SqlConnectionWidget.__dbCaption"></a> |
150 <h4>SqlConnectionWidget.__dbCaption</h4> |
148 <h4>SqlConnectionWidget.__dbCaption</h4> |
151 <b>__dbCaption</b>(<i>db</i>) |
149 <b>__dbCaption</b>(<i>db</i>) |
152 |
|
153 <p> |
150 <p> |
154 Private method to assemble a string for the caption. |
151 Private method to assemble a string for the caption. |
155 </p> |
152 </p> |
|
153 |
156 <dl> |
154 <dl> |
157 |
155 |
158 <dt><i>db</i> (QSqlDatabase)</dt> |
156 <dt><i>db</i> (QSqlDatabase)</dt> |
159 <dd> |
157 <dd> |
160 reference to the database object |
158 reference to the database object |
173 </dd> |
171 </dd> |
174 </dl> |
172 </dl> |
175 <a NAME="SqlConnectionWidget.__itemActivated" ID="SqlConnectionWidget.__itemActivated"></a> |
173 <a NAME="SqlConnectionWidget.__itemActivated" ID="SqlConnectionWidget.__itemActivated"></a> |
176 <h4>SqlConnectionWidget.__itemActivated</h4> |
174 <h4>SqlConnectionWidget.__itemActivated</h4> |
177 <b>__itemActivated</b>(<i>itm, column</i>) |
175 <b>__itemActivated</b>(<i>itm, column</i>) |
178 |
|
179 <p> |
176 <p> |
180 Private slot handling the activation of an item. |
177 Private slot handling the activation of an item. |
181 </p> |
178 </p> |
|
179 |
182 <dl> |
180 <dl> |
183 |
181 |
184 <dt><i>itm</i> (QTreeWidgetItem)</dt> |
182 <dt><i>itm</i> (QTreeWidgetItem)</dt> |
185 <dd> |
183 <dd> |
186 reference to the item |
184 reference to the item |
191 </dd> |
189 </dd> |
192 </dl> |
190 </dl> |
193 <a NAME="SqlConnectionWidget.__setActive" ID="SqlConnectionWidget.__setActive"></a> |
191 <a NAME="SqlConnectionWidget.__setActive" ID="SqlConnectionWidget.__setActive"></a> |
194 <h4>SqlConnectionWidget.__setActive</h4> |
192 <h4>SqlConnectionWidget.__setActive</h4> |
195 <b>__setActive</b>(<i>itm</i>) |
193 <b>__setActive</b>(<i>itm</i>) |
196 |
|
197 <p> |
194 <p> |
198 Private slot to set an item to active. |
195 Private slot to set an item to active. |
199 </p> |
196 </p> |
|
197 |
200 <dl> |
198 <dl> |
201 |
199 |
202 <dt><i>itm</i> (QTreeWidgetItem)</dt> |
200 <dt><i>itm</i> (QTreeWidgetItem)</dt> |
203 <dd> |
201 <dd> |
204 reference to the item to set as the active item |
202 reference to the item to set as the active item |
205 </dd> |
203 </dd> |
206 </dl> |
204 </dl> |
207 <a NAME="SqlConnectionWidget.__setBold" ID="SqlConnectionWidget.__setBold"></a> |
205 <a NAME="SqlConnectionWidget.__setBold" ID="SqlConnectionWidget.__setBold"></a> |
208 <h4>SqlConnectionWidget.__setBold</h4> |
206 <h4>SqlConnectionWidget.__setBold</h4> |
209 <b>__setBold</b>(<i>itm, bold</i>) |
207 <b>__setBold</b>(<i>itm, bold</i>) |
210 |
|
211 <p> |
208 <p> |
212 Private slot to set the font to bold. |
209 Private slot to set the font to bold. |
213 </p> |
210 </p> |
|
211 |
214 <dl> |
212 <dl> |
215 |
213 |
216 <dt><i>itm</i> (QTreeWidgetItem)</dt> |
214 <dt><i>itm</i> (QTreeWidgetItem)</dt> |
217 <dd> |
215 <dd> |
218 reference to the item to be changed |
216 reference to the item to be changed |
223 </dd> |
221 </dd> |
224 </dl> |
222 </dl> |
225 <a NAME="SqlConnectionWidget.currentDatabase" ID="SqlConnectionWidget.currentDatabase"></a> |
223 <a NAME="SqlConnectionWidget.currentDatabase" ID="SqlConnectionWidget.currentDatabase"></a> |
226 <h4>SqlConnectionWidget.currentDatabase</h4> |
224 <h4>SqlConnectionWidget.currentDatabase</h4> |
227 <b>currentDatabase</b>(<i></i>) |
225 <b>currentDatabase</b>(<i></i>) |
228 |
|
229 <p> |
226 <p> |
230 Public method to get the current database. |
227 Public method to get the current database. |
231 </p> |
228 </p> |
|
229 |
232 <dl> |
230 <dl> |
233 <dt>Return:</dt> |
231 <dt>Return:</dt> |
234 <dd> |
232 <dd> |
235 reference to the current database |
233 reference to the current database |
236 </dd> |
234 </dd> |
242 </dd> |
240 </dd> |
243 </dl> |
241 </dl> |
244 <a NAME="SqlConnectionWidget.refresh" ID="SqlConnectionWidget.refresh"></a> |
242 <a NAME="SqlConnectionWidget.refresh" ID="SqlConnectionWidget.refresh"></a> |
245 <h4>SqlConnectionWidget.refresh</h4> |
243 <h4>SqlConnectionWidget.refresh</h4> |
246 <b>refresh</b>(<i></i>) |
244 <b>refresh</b>(<i></i>) |
247 |
|
248 <p> |
245 <p> |
249 Public slot to refresh the connection tree. |
246 Public slot to refresh the connection tree. |
250 </p> |
247 </p> |
|
248 |
251 <a NAME="SqlConnectionWidget.showSchema" ID="SqlConnectionWidget.showSchema"></a> |
249 <a NAME="SqlConnectionWidget.showSchema" ID="SqlConnectionWidget.showSchema"></a> |
252 <h4>SqlConnectionWidget.showSchema</h4> |
250 <h4>SqlConnectionWidget.showSchema</h4> |
253 <b>showSchema</b>(<i></i>) |
251 <b>showSchema</b>(<i></i>) |
254 |
|
255 <p> |
252 <p> |
256 Public slot to show schema data of a database. |
253 Public slot to show schema data of a database. |
257 </p> |
254 </p> |
|
255 |
258 <div align="right"><a href="#top">Up</a></div> |
256 <div align="right"><a href="#top">Up</a></div> |
259 <hr /> |
257 <hr /> |
260 </body></html> |
258 </body></html> |